Output 630194f71050946c7ae067410a4f565aa33dd9bf719c37b1305d65fe07286517:3

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74694077898b5401d1ff8089f9f2789d6a8ecf28 OP_EQUAL
address
3CJYPpaARTCd4f1Jraf9XevdSQURG6zqtF
transaction
630194f71050946c7ae067410a4f565aa33dd9bf719c37b1305d65fe07286517
spent
true